Carpet pythons are common along the eastern coast of Australia and are particularly common here in Brisbane. If you're interested, the subspecies we have here is Morelia spilota mcdowelli. They grow to 3.5 m (about 12 feet) in length. Here's one that was in my back yard a few years back.
